Understanding BMW Key Technology
BMW has actually progressed its key technology significantly over the previous several years, moving from basic mechanical keys to advanced smart keys that integrate numerous functions. Modern BMW automobiles typically utilize one of 3 essential types, each with distinct qualities and replacement factors to consider.
Standard mechanical keys, discovered in older BMW models, operate exclusively as physical tools for locking and unlocking doors and starting the ignition. These keys can be duplicated at most locksmith professionals or hardware stores, though BMW-specific cuts may need specific devices. The simpleness of these keys means replacement costs stay reasonably low, and the process is straightforward.
Keyless entry remotes became standard devices on BMW lorries beginning in the late 1990s and early 2000s. These remotes combine a mechanical essential blade with electronic components that interact with the vehicle's security system. The remote performance enables hassle-free locking and opening without manual essential insertion, while the mechanical blade acts as a backup method for entry and ignition. Replacement needs configuring the remote to interact specifically with the car's onboard computer system.
Current BMW designs mainly use smart keys, frequently described as Comfort Access or Display Key systems depending upon the model year and trim level. These sophisticated devices operate as both a standard secret and an individual controller for the car. Beyond locking and unlocking doors, clever keys allow push-button starting, trunk gain access to, and in many cases, remote parking functions. The Display Key, readily available on newer BMW models, even incorporates a small touchscreen that displays lorry information and allows particular controls. The sophisticated technology within these keys suggests replacement expenses are significantly greater than previous crucial generations.

BMW dealerships represent the most uncomplicated choice for obtaining replacement keys, especially for more recent vehicles with intricate essential systems. Dealership technicians have direct access to producer databases, proper shows devices, and authentic BMW parts. The service department can validate lorry ownership, cut a new key, and program it to work specifically with the car's existing security parameters. This technique makes sure compatibility and keeps any existing automobile service warranties connected to the security system. However, this convenience comes at a premium price, and owners of older models may discover that car dealerships no longer stock keys for their specific lorries.
Automotive locksmiths specializing in high-end vehicles use a practical alternative for numerous replacement circumstances. These experts normally possess the technical understanding and specific equipment necessary to deal with BMW security systems. Many locksmiths provide mobile services, coming to the owner's place to develop and configure a new essential on-site. This method eliminates the need for hauling the vehicle to a car dealership, which can be especially valuable when a secret has been lost away from home. Owners need to verify that the locksmith has experience with BMW vehicles and keeps current programming equipment for the specific model year.
Third-party crucial services promote competitive pricing and might appear appealing from a cost viewpoint. read more vary from online retailers offering replacement essential fobs to regional services using key shows. While rates can be significantly lower than car dealership rates, quality and dependability differ substantially. Some third-party keys may not attain complete performance with particular BMW security systems, or programs might be insufficient. Owners selecting this route needs to investigate the seller thoroughly and understand that lower costs might correlate with compromised quality or support.
The Replacement Process Explained
Getting a replacement BMW key generally follows a constant process no matter where the service is performed, though particular requirements and timelines differ by service provider.
The primary step involves showing ownership of the vehicle. Dealerships and the majority of reputable locksmiths will require documents consisting of the lorry's registration, the owner's motorist's license, and possibly the lorry identification number. This verification safeguards owners from unapproved people obtaining keys to cars they do not own. Some providers may likewise require the automobile identification number and evidence of address.
Once ownership is confirmed, the supplier will figure out which type of crucial the lorry needs. This identification procedure includes inspecting the car's model year, trim level, and existing essential system. For vehicles with multiple essential key ins flow, the service provider will confirm which version matches the car's existing setup.
The physical crucial cutting and electronic programs follow as separate however coordinated steps. The key needs to be cut to match the lorry's unique lock profile, while the electronic elements require programming to interact with the car's security system. Modern BMW automobiles use encrypted communication between the secret and the vehicle, indicating the programs process develops a safe and secure handshake that allows the crucial to be acknowledged as an authorized access gadget.
For traditional mechanical keys, this process is reasonably easy and can often be finished within an hour. Keys with electronic parts need additional time for programs, which might include connecting diagnostic equipment to the car's onboard computer system. Owners must anticipate the whole process to take a number of hours when utilizing dealership or expert locksmith services.
Expense Considerations and Factors
The overall expense of replacing a BMW secret depends on numerous variables that owners need to understand when examining their alternatives. The vehicle's model year substantially affects pricing, as newer cars use more advanced technology that is inherently more pricey to replicate. The particular key type required, whether a standard remote or a full Display Key, also affects prices considerably.
Geographic place affects costs, with cities generally commanding higher costs due to increased operational expenditures. Service choices likewise play a role, as emergency after-hours services or mobile programs typically sustain extra fees. Some insurance plan or automobile defense strategies might cover key replacement, possibly reducing out-of-pocket expenses.
Beyond the immediate replacement expense, owners should consider potential secondary expenditures. If all keys have been lost, the vehicle may require reprogramming to accept the new secret, which some companies include in their base prices and others detail individually. Tows to car dealership locations, when required, add costs that mobile locksmith professional services may eliminate.

Regularly Asked Questions
How long does it require to get a replacement BMW key?
The timeline for acquiring a replacement BMW essential varies based upon the company and crucial type. Dealerships can often complete standard crucial replacements within a couple of hours, while smart keys for newer designs might need purchasing parts, extending the timeline to numerous days. Mobile locksmiths generally offer same-day service for numerous essential types. Third-party services purchasing parts online might require a week or longer for shipment.
Do I need to bring my lorry to get a replacement secret?
This depends on the particular scenario and selected service company. If at least one working essential exists, configuring a brand-new key can typically be done without the automobile present, as the locksmith professional or dealership can access programs modes with correct identification. When all keys are lost, the vehicle should exist to program the new secret to the security system, requiring either driving the lorry to the location or scheduling mobile service.
Can any locksmith professional make a replacement BMW secret?
Not all locksmiths have the equipment or expertise necessary to work with BMW security systems. BMW keys utilize manufacturer-specific file encryption and programming procedures that require specialized tools. Owners should confirm that a locksmith particularly advertises BMW key services and possesses the appropriate programming equipment for their automobile's design year before engaging their services.
Will a replacement essential void my BMW service warranty?
Using a car dealership for key replacement keeps all service warranty defenses without concern. Third-party keys that function properly do not generally void warranties, as warranty securities apply to manufacturer defects rather than owner modifications. Nevertheless, if a third-party essential malfunctions and triggers damage to the vehicle's security system, that damage might not be covered under warranty. Using quality replacement parts from trustworthy sources decreases this risk.
Why are BMW keys so pricey compared to other car keys?
BMW keys include considerable technology beyond basic mechanical operation. Electronic parts, file encryption systems, and in some cases, touchscreens contribute to the production expense. Furthermore, the keys must be programmed particularly to interact with specific cars, requiring specialized devices and technical proficiency. The high-end positioning of BMW cars likewise affects pricing for real parts and services.
